Central Ave is without doubt one of the main roads in Albany and it is an excellent spot to remain in for business enterprise tourists who should vacation all over city. There are lots of resorts obtainable on Central Ave like the Ramada Plaza by Wyndham Albany. On the Ramada, https://stephena963jkj0.blogadvize.com/profile